Transaction 5275514267f6f05ca283ff89663881145a683225426927cf2136c5c20c22a078

1 Input
2 Outputs
  • 5275514267f6f05ca283ff89663881145a683225426927cf2136c5c20c22a078:0
  • value  4097848
    address  16xjHEEXk3fduCXRj8AAY2kJSu3aCNqSdw
  • 5275514267f6f05ca283ff89663881145a683225426927cf2136c5c20c22a078:1
  • value  3179419
    address  3GAvE4nFUUDd9MF6VUy3o9jirWv6MDX8PE